Limitations

A clean metadata scan is evidence about checked hidden fields, not a guarantee that a photo cannot identify a person, place, device, or event.

Visible content remains contextual

Faces, landmarks, signs, shadows, reflections, weather, room layouts, uniforms, and posting history can identify people and places even after metadata is removed.

Unknown and malformed structures

The parser fails closed on unsupported file signatures and unsafe offsets. A specialized forensic tool may recognize proprietary fields that this browser tool does not interpret.

Color and compression

Privacy Clean preserves JPEG compressed image data and ICC profiles. Full Flatten can change color handling, compression, dimensions, animation, and file size. Compare the final visual result before sharing.

High-risk use

Journalism, activism, legal evidence, medical material, and personal-safety situations require an appropriate threat model, organizational procedure, and often independent review.
